我正在写论文,我非常想使用 chem-acs 作为参考书目的样式。唯一的缺点是,我所有的引文都是按字母顺序排列的。有什么方法可以修改它以使其符合我的要求吗?
到目前为止这是我的脚本:
\documentclass[a4paper,11pt,oneside]{book}
\usepackage[utf8]{inputenc}
\usepackage[T1]{fontenc}
\usepackage{charter}
\usepackage[autostyle]{csquotes}
\usepackage[backend=biber, bibstyle=chem-acs, autocite=superscript, citestyle=numeric-comp]{biblatex}
\usepackage{chemfig}
\usepackage{graphicx}
\usepackage{sidecap}
\usepackage{wrapfig}
\usepackage{lettrine}
\usepackage{caption}
\usepackage{setspace}
\usepackage{caption}
\usepackage{textcomp}
\usepackage{mhchem}
\usepackage{booktabs,caption}
\usepackage{subfigure}
\usepackage{siunitx}
\usepackage{mparhack,fixltx2e,relsize}
\usepackage{pgfplots}
\usepackage{relsize}
\usepackage{microtype}
\usepackage{subfig}
\usepackage{pgfplots}
\usepackage{tikz}
\usepackage{xcolor}
\usepackage{afterpage}
\usepackage[bottom]{footmisc}
\usepackage{rotating}
\DeclareSIUnit\molar{\textsc{M}}
\captionsetup{tableposition=top,figureposition=bottom,font=small}
\bibliography{Biblio.bib}
\begin{document}
\frontmatter
\input{Frontespizio.tex}
\tableofcontents
\mainmatter
\input{Chapters/Part1.tex}
\input{Chapters/Part2.tex}
\backmatter
\printbibliography
\end{document}
答案1
使用
style=chem-acs
代替
bibstyle=chem-acs, citestyle=numeric-comp
您需要按引用顺序排序的选项sorting=none
设置在chem-acs.cbx
,如果您使用 ,则无需加载citestyle=numeric-comp
。